首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

创建的RaisedButton略小于屏幕宽度

RaisedButton是一种常用的前端开发组件,用于创建一个凸起的按钮。它通常用于用户界面中的交互操作,比如提交表单、触发事件等。RaisedButton的特点是在按钮周围添加一个阴影效果,使其看起来更加突出和立体。

在创建RaisedButton时,可以设置其宽度来控制按钮的大小。如果希望RaisedButton略小于屏幕宽度,可以通过以下步骤实现:

  1. 首先,确定屏幕的宽度。可以使用前端开发中的CSS或JavaScript来获取屏幕的宽度,例如使用window.innerWidth获取窗口宽度。
  2. 然后,根据需要设置RaisedButton的宽度。可以通过CSS样式或内联样式来设置按钮的宽度,例如使用width属性设置宽度值。
  3. 为了使RaisedButton略小于屏幕宽度,可以将按钮的宽度设置为屏幕宽度减去一个固定的像素值或百分比值。这样可以在保持按钮相对较小的同时,确保其不会超出屏幕宽度。

举例来说,假设屏幕宽度为1000px,如果希望RaisedButton的宽度略小于屏幕宽度,可以将按钮的宽度设置为900px,即width: 900px;。这样按钮的宽度将略小于屏幕宽度,使其在界面中更加美观和合适。

对于前端开发,推荐使用腾讯云的云开发产品,该产品提供了丰富的前端开发工具和服务,包括云函数、云数据库、云存储等,可以帮助开发者快速构建和部署前端应用。具体产品介绍和相关链接如下:

  1. 云开发产品介绍:腾讯云云开发是一款面向前端开发者的云原生全栈化开发平台,提供了云函数、云数据库、云存储等一系列服务,帮助开发者快速构建和部署前端应用。了解更多:腾讯云云开发
  2. 云函数:腾讯云云函数是一种事件驱动的无服务器计算服务,可以在云端运行代码逻辑,实现后端业务逻辑的处理。可以使用云函数来处理RaisedButton的点击事件等交互操作。了解更多:腾讯云云函数
  3. 云数据库:腾讯云云数据库是一种高可用、可扩展的云端数据库服务,提供了多种数据库引擎和存储类型,可以存储和管理应用程序的数据。可以使用云数据库来存储RaisedButton的相关数据。了解更多:腾讯云云数据库

以上是关于创建略小于屏幕宽度的RaisedButton的解答,同时也提供了相关的腾讯云产品和介绍链接。请注意,答案中没有提及其他云计算品牌商,如有需要可以进一步了解和比较其他品牌商的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JavaScript、Jquery获取屏幕宽度和高度

在日常项目中经常需要获取屏幕宽度或者高度,简单记录一下: Javascript方法获取: document.body.clientWidth //网页可见区域宽 document.body.clientHeight... //网页被卷去左 window.screenTop //网页正文部分上 window.screenLeft //网页正文部分左 window.screen.height //屏幕分辨率高 window.screen.width... //屏幕分辨率宽 window.screen.availHeight //屏幕可用工作区高度 window.screen.availWidth //屏幕可用工作区宽度 JQuery方法获取: ($(...($(window).width()); //浏览器当前窗口可视区域宽度 ($(document).width());//浏览器当前窗口文档对象宽度 ($(document.body).width())...;//浏览器当前窗口文档body宽度 ($(document.body).outerWidth(true));//浏览器当前窗口文档body宽度 包括border padding margin

5.2K00

微信小程序|vant-dist引用与屏幕宽度获取

在开发微信小程序时,我们插入图片或设置样式是不会随着模拟器型号改变而随着模拟器屏幕宽度而改变,如下图(注意模拟器型号变化): ? ?...图1 未获取屏幕宽度轮播图 那要调用怎样代码才能获取到屏幕宽度呢?...2.2 获取屏幕宽度代码: Js-date代码: a: 0,//将屏幕宽度赋值(任意) Js-onload-function代码: let screenWidth = wx.getSystemInfoSync...().screenWidth;this.setData({a: screenWidth})//修改给屏幕宽度值 wxml代码: <image src="{{item.url}}" class="...图2 获取<em>屏幕</em><em>宽度</em>后轮播图效果 结语 对于从外部引入<em>的</em>vant-dist插件中有许许多多代码,还需要多多实践,根据需要从中调用。在开发微信小程序时对于模拟器<em>的</em><em>屏幕</em><em>宽度</em><em>的</em>获取是必要<em>的</em>。

1.5K10

创建支持多种屏幕尺寸Android应用

注* :从Android3.2(API等级为13)起,这些尺寸分组已被弃用,大家支持是一种新基于可用屏幕宽度管理屏幕尺寸技术。...例如: 当在小屏幕上测试时,可能会发现,布局不是很适合这个屏幕。例如,一排按钮可能不适合在小屏幕设备屏幕宽度内。...对于其他情况,你要进一步自定义你UI以区分如7寸和10寸平板尺寸,可以定义额外最小宽度布局: res/layout/main_activity.xml # 适用于手机 (小于600dp可用宽度)...调整运行时创建位图对象 如果应用程序创建一个内存中位图(位图对象),系统认为这个位图是为基线中等密度屏幕设计,默认情况下,在绘制时自动调整位图。...为了建立测试应用程序支持屏幕环境,通过使用模拟器和模仿应用程序支持屏幕尺寸和密度屏幕配置,应当创建一组AVDs(Android虚拟设备)。

2.6K60

Flutter 构建完整应用手册-导航器 顶

由于这是一个基本例子,我们将创建两个屏幕,每个屏幕包含一个按钮。 点击第一个屏幕按钮将导航到第二个屏幕。 点击第二个屏幕按钮将使我们用户回到第一个! 首先,我们将设置视觉结构。...路线 定义一个Todo类 创建Todos列表 创建一个可以显示关于待办事项信息详情屏幕 导航并将数据传递到详情屏幕 1.定义一个Todo类 首先,我们需要一种简单方法来表示Todos。...3.创建一个可以显示关于待办事项信息详情屏幕 现在,我们将创建我们第二个屏幕屏幕标题将包含待办事项title,屏幕正文将显示description。...跨屏幕设置动画部件 在屏幕之间导航时,指导用户浏览我们应用通常很有帮助。 通过应用引导用户常用技术是将部件从一个屏幕动画到下一个屏幕。 这会创建一个连接两个屏幕视觉锚点。...路线 创建两个屏幕显示相同图像 将英雄部件添加到第一个屏幕 将英雄部件添加到第二个屏幕 1.创建两个屏幕显示相同图像 在这个例子中,我们将在两个屏幕上显示相同图像。

4.9K10

iOS-UIWebView加载HTMLString图片显示超过屏幕宽度,导致webView可以左右滑动处理方法

简单介绍一下使用[self.webView loadHTMLString:htmls baseURL:nil]单纯加载HTMLString小技巧。...主要解决是当加载HTMLString既有文字又有图片时,图片没有缩放,导致图片宽度超过屏幕宽度,使得webView整体左右都可以滑动,这样效果非常不好(见下图): ?...01-图片过宽导致webView可以左右滑动.gif 效果不好代码如下: 注:以下方法是在网络请求成功回调里面调用 // 网络请求加载数据,进行字典转模型 NSDictionary *...02-经过调整以后效果.gif 调整后代码如下: 注:以下方法是在网络请求成功回调里面调用 // 网络请求加载数据,进行字典转模型 NSDictionary *dict = [result..." $img[p].style.width = '100%%';\n"--->就是设置图片宽度 100%代表正好为屏幕宽度 */ NSString *htmlString = [NSString

1.8K70

【Flutter 专题】128 图解 ColorTween 颜色补间动画 & ButtonBar 按钮容器

和尚在尝试做主题颜色切换时,希望背景色有一个自然过渡过程,于是了解到 ColorTween 颜色补间差值器,配合 AnimationController 实现两种颜色间自然过渡;和尚简单尝试一下...ButtonBar 和尚在很多场景中设置水平均分或右对齐,为此和尚了解到一个新容器方式,ButtonBar 默认水平方式放置子 Widget 当水平宽度无法完全放置所有子 Widget 时会竖直方向放置...this.mainAxisSize, // 主轴上占据空间范围 this.buttonTextTheme, // 按钮文本主题 this.buttonMinWidth, // 子按钮最小宽度...StatelessWidget 与 Row 类似,作为一个存放子 Widget 容器,其中包括了类似于对齐方式等属性方便应用;和尚简单理解为变形 Row,实际是继承自 Flex _ButtonBarRow...4. buttonMinWidth & buttonHeight buttonMinWidth & buttonHeight 分别对应子 Widget 默认最小按钮宽度和按钮高度; _buttonBarWid06

62620

响应式设计

通过使用几个关键技术,根据用户浏览器视口大小(或者屏幕分辨率)让内容有不一样渲染结果。这种方式不需要分别维护两个网站。只需要创建一个网站,就可以在智能手机、平板,或者其他任何设备上运行。...* 如果视口宽度小于 560px,那么里面的所有规则都会被忽略。...max-width 等 min-width 匹配视口大于特定宽度设备,max-width 匹配视口小于特定宽度设备。...在流式布局中,主页面容器通常不会有明确宽度,也不会给百分比宽度,但可能会设置左右内边距,或者设置左右外边距为 auto,让其与视口边缘之间产生留白。也就是说容器可能比视口窄,但永远不会比视口宽。...也没有必要为小屏幕提供大图,因为大图最终会被缩小。 # 不同视口大小使用不同图片 响应式图片最佳实践是为一个图片创建不同分辨率副本。

2K10

Flutter开发(15)- 路由导航

: MaterialPageRoute在不同平台有不同表现 对Android平台,打开一个页面会从屏幕底部滑动到屏幕顶部,关闭页面时从顶部滑动到底部消失 对iOS平台,打开一个页面会从屏幕右侧滑动到屏幕左侧...那么我们开发中需要手动去创建一个Navigator吗?...基本跳转 我们来实现一个最基本跳转: 创建首页页面,中间添加一个按钮,点击按钮跳转到详情页面 创建详情页面,中间添加一个按钮,点击按钮返回到首页页面 核心跳转代码如下(首页中代码): // RaisedButton...基本跳转 我们可以通过创建一个新Route,使用Navigator来导航到一个新页面,但是如果在应用中很多地方都需要导航到同一个页面(比如在开发中,首页、推荐、分类页都可能会跳到详情页),那么就会存在很多重复代码...RaisedButton( child: Text("打开未知页面"), onPressed: () { Navigator.of(context).pushNamed("/abc"); }, ) 我们可以创建一个错误页面

94720

Flutter - 使用 push(), pop() 和路由进行导航

MaterialApp( home: FirstScreen())); } 第一种导航方式 我们可以使用 Navigator.push() 方法和 Navigator.pop() 方法进行页面/屏幕导航...我们需要在 FirstScreen build() 方法里面的 RaisedButton 中 onPressed(){} 添加如下事件: onPressed: () { Navigator.push...现在,我们可以使用 MaterialPageRoute路由 或者我们可以创建自己路由。...将一个新路由添加到栈中,我们可以通过一个 builder 函数创建一个 MaterialPageRoute 实例。builder 函数可以创建我们想在页面中展示挂件。...为了通过 RaisedButton 点击事件,从 SecondScreen 返回到 FirstScreen 页面:我们需要在 SecondScreen 页面中添加如下内容: onPressed: ()

1.1K30

Flutter跨平台移动端开发丨Column、Row、Flex、Wrap、Flow、Stack

当值为 mainAxisSize = min 时无意义,因为此时 Column 宽度 = 所有子 widget 宽度之和。...max 表示最大宽度,min 表示最小宽度,也就是所有子 widget 宽度之和 crossAxisAlignment:表示子 widgets 在纵轴方向对齐方式,Column 高度等于子 widgets...当值为 mainAxisSize = min 时无意义,因为此时 row 宽度 = 所有子 widget 宽度之和。...max 表示最大宽度,min 表示最小宽度,也就是所有子 widget 宽度之和 crossAxisAlignment:表示子 widgets 在纵轴方向对齐方式,row 高度等于子 widgets...max 表示最大宽度,min 表示最小宽度,也就是所有子 widget 宽度之和 crossAxisAlignment:表示子 widgets 在纵轴方向对齐方式,flex 高度等于子 widgets

1.9K30

简单了解Flutter

StatelessWidget会调用它build方法来描述它view,而StatefulWidget有一个与之配套State对象,它只会调用createState方法去创建一个State对象,在这个...初始项目代码很少但是注释很多,官方给我们详细注释了使用到Widget用途。 运行刚创建项目: ? 初始界面 点击那个加号,屏幕中央数字就会增加。...再来看看这个FAB,点击它会增加屏幕中间数字。...这是因为Row是一个flex Widget,默认在横向上占有它能占有的所有空间,占据整个屏幕宽度无所谓,我们得让这俩按钮居中,这里我们就用到RowmainAxisAlignment属性了,用它来分配主轴上空白空间...放心,下次我们就来了解一下Flutter渲染流程,了解它为什么不停地创建销毁Widget却仍然丝滑。

83130

【Flutter 专题】62 图解基本 Button 按钮小结 (二)

点击目标的最小尺寸 this.animationDuration, // 动画效果持续时长 this.minWidth, // 最小宽度...与 FlatButton 基本完全相同,只是 RaisedButton 多了一些阴影高度特有属性,和尚准备同时对两类 Button 进行尝试,比较两者不同; 案例尝试 和尚首先尝试最基本 RaisedButton...colorBrightness 代表颜色对比度,一般分为 light / dark 两种;一般时深色背景需要浅色文字对比,浅色背景需要深色文字对比; // 可点击 RaisedButton(child...borderSide 代表边框样式;disabledBorderColor 代表不可点击时边框颜色;highlightedBorderColor 代表高亮时边框颜色;其中 borderSide 可以设置边框颜色宽度及样式...使用 RaisedButton 时会自带阴影效果,阴影高度和高亮时阴影高度均可自由设置;但是阴影颜色应该如何处理呢,官方暂未提供阴影效果属性;和尚尝试了网上大神方式,RaisedButton 外层依赖带模糊阴影效果

1.3K41

Flutter 酷炫引导插件

**我们还将实现一个演示程序,并在您flutter应用程序中使用「tutorial_coach_mark」包创建漂亮而简单教程。...我们还将创建两个凸起按钮,并添加一个不同键,并用「Align()将」其包围。...在此TargetFocus中,我们将添加「keyTarget,「并」标识」要在屏幕上显示教程目标和「内容」。当我们运行应用程序时,我们应该获得屏幕输出,如下面的屏幕截图所示。...在这个TargetFocus,我们将添加「形状」:ShapeLightFocus.RRect,「半径」,「识别」教程目标,「keyTarget」,「颜色」和「内容」,你希望你屏幕上显示。...在此TargetFocus中,我们将添加「shape」:ShapeLightFocus.Circle,「标识」教程目标「keyTarget」,并添加要显示在屏幕「多个内容」。

1.4K40
领券